Course Content

• Polymer Blend Thermodynamics and Phase Behavior
• Miscibility and Compatibility of Polymer Blends
• Rheological Properties of Polymer Blends
• Techniques for Improving Polymer Blend Stability (including compatibilizers)
• Morphology and its influence on Polymer Blend Stability
• Degradation and Aging of Polymer Blends
• Characterization Techniques for Polymer Blends (e.g., DSC, DMA, SEM)
• Case Studies: Real-world examples of Polymer Blend Applications and Stability Issues
• Polymer Blend Processing and its effect on Stability
